Continued Care Following Short Term Drug and Alcohol Rehab in King Of Prussia, Pennsylvania

One of the benefits you stand to gain when you finish short term treatment is that you can thereafter transition into long-term rehabilitation. Therefore, this form of rehabilitation works perfectly for people in King Of Prussia who have relapsed or are at risk of relapse because they can surround themselves in an additional sober treatment setting and continue safely treating their addiction.

After you complete a treatment program, it is highly typical that you will be confronted with the same surroundings where you used to abuse substances prior to going to rehab. This is due to the fact that the same triggers - people, situations, and environment - that can cause you to start using again will still be there.

Since it can be very challenging to shift back into a new sober life after completing long-term treatment where you were able to focus on treatment and support for a few months, you might realize that continuing on with short term addiction treatment in King Of Prussia, PA. can likely help you hold on to your newly acquired abstinence, control, and conceptions against substance abuse and addiction.

During short term drug treatment, therefore, you will learn how to command a more productive way of life regardless of any difficulties you might encounter. The facility will also help you to learn to effectively manage your thoughts and behaviors - which could prove useful in ensuring that you are able to handle any stressful situation you face.

Other components of substance abuse rehabilitation and continued care include:

  • How to recognize triggers and avoid them
  • How to surround yourself with support through community groups, outpatient treatment, and stays at sober living facilities
  • How to create a more favorable environment at home and work

Ultimately, short term drug and alcohol treatment will typically have a wide range of treatment methods that will help you use new skills in your life and continue living up to the new philosophies and morals you have learned once you leave the treatment facility.
